April 13, 201412 yr Correct, start your engines as you normally would in the Q400. When you are set and ready to taxi, press CTL-E and wait a few seconds, vafs will go though a pseudo engine start process. When it finishes, you are good to go Sent from my Mobile thing Will Reynolds Flight Sim Addict
